Steps
- 1
For Misal :
Rinse Moong sprouts well in water and drain completely. Keep aside.
In a pressure cooker, put these drained sprouts along with salt, turmeric powder and water.
Cook till 1-2 whistle over medium heat and keep aside. - 2
Next heat oil in a pan.
Add cumin seeds and allow to crackle. - 3
Next add finely chopped onion and saute till translucent.
Add ginger garlic paste and saute till raw smell goes off.
Then add turmeric powder, goda masala, salt, red chilli powder, cumin powder, coriander powder and mix everything well. - 4
Add tomatoes and cook till they become mushy
Cook for 1-2 minutes till masala releases oil.
Now add tamarind pulp and the boiled sprouts. - 5
Give a nice mix and then add water (1-2 cup).
Allow to simmer for 10-12 minutes or until the desired consistency is reached. - 6
For serving
Cut the paav from the middle and butter them
Place paav on hot pan and let them be brown and crispy on low flame. - 7
Take misal in a bowl. Sprinkle some Farsan, chopped onions and coriander leaves for Garnish.
- 8
Squeeze some lemon juice and serve with buttered paav
